Jammu: The Jammu and Kashmir Legislative Assembly panel on Tuesday asked the executing agency to meet all environmental norms while constructing a tunnel on the Jammu-Srinagar National Highway in Udhampur district.

The committee, headed by its chairman M Y Tarigami, visited Chenani in Udhampur to inspect steps taken by the executing agency for construction of the tunnel.

Tarigami asked the agency to meet all environmental norms pertaining to the completion of the project.

The committee members took stock of the construction activities and environment protection measures taken by the executing agency.

The project includes construction of two 9-km-long parallel tunnels.
